Madrid in October

October in Madrid offers a delightful transition from summer heat to crisp autumn air, perfect for exploring the city on foot. The vibrant energy of the Spanish capital remains undimmed, with fewer crowds than the peak season making museum visits and tapas crawls more enjoyable.

Is October a good time to visit Madrid?

Yes — October is one of the recommended months for Madrid. 12-20°C, mild with crisp air and beautiful autumn colors.
